Verantwoordelijkheden en uitdagingen voor de moderne testmanager

Softwareontwikkeling kan tegenwoordig niet meer zonder testmanager. Deze persoon is verantwoordelijk voor het waarborgen van de kwaliteit van software en ...

Visuele weergave van de verantwoordelijkheden en uitdagingen voor de moderne testmanager in softwareontwikkeling

Softwareontwikkeling kan tegenwoordig niet meer zonder testmanager. Deze persoon is verantwoordelijk voor het waarborgen van de kwaliteit van software en speelt daardoor een grote rol in het succes van en bedrijf of project. Maar wat zijn nu de verantwoordelijkheden en uitdagingen die testmanagers eigenlijk tegenkomen? We zochten het voor je uit. 

Wat doet een testmanager?

Een testmanager zorgt ervoor dat de software voldoet aan de verwachtingen van de gebruikers. Ook leidt hij of zij het gehele testproces. Dit betekent niet alleen het opstellen van teststrategieën en -plannen, maar de organisatie rondom het uitvoeren van de tests. De testmanager is verantwoordelijk voor de planning, het coördineren van de testteams en zorgt ervoor dat alle belangrijke info en middelen voor iedereen beschikbaar zijn. 

Een belangrijk onderdeel van de rol is het functioneel testen. Dit proces draait om het controleren of de software doet wat het moet doen. De testmanager zorgt ervoor dat testcases correct zijn ontworpen, dat de testomgevingen juist zijn ingericht en dat de resultaten van de tests goed worden geanalyseerd. Zo zijn er hopelijk geen problemen wanneer de software ook echt gebruikt gaat worden. 

Uitdagingen voor een testmanager

En natuurlijk komt alles in het leven met uitdagingen, ook voor de testmanager. 

Complexiteit van projecten

Moderne softwareprojecten kunnen behoorlijk complex zijn, vooral als ze gebruikmaken van nieuwe technologieën of er meerdere systemen geïntegreerd moeten worden. Het kan een uitdaging zijn alle relevante factoren in kaart te brengen en ervoor te zorgen dat niets over het hoofd wordt gezien.

Veranderende eisen

In veel projecten worden eisen en specificaties vaak tijdens het proces aangepast. Een testmanager moet hierop flexibel en snel kunnen reageren en veranderingen doorvoeren zonder kwaliteitsverlies. 

Integratie van testautomatisering

Automatisering heeft veel voordelen, zoals tijdsbesparing en consistentie, maar het brengt ook zijn eigen uitdagingen met zich mee. Het is niet alleen belangrijk om de juiste tools te kiezen, maar ook om ervoor te zorgen dat het testteam goed opgeleid is en weet wat het moet doen. De testmanager is hier verantwoordelijk voor. 

Data-analyse en rapportage

Testmanagers moeten hebben te maken met grote hoeveelheden testdata. Het kan soms een uitdaging zijn om deze gegevens goed te analyseren en duidelijke rapporten te maken.

Balanceren van snelheid en kwaliteit

Er is altijd druk om snel resultaten te leveren. Het is soms lastig om een evenwicht te vinden tussen het snel testen van nieuwe functies en het grondig controleren of de software geen belangrijke problemen heeft.

 

De rol van een testmanager is allesbehalve eenvoudig. Het gaat niet alleen om het uitvoeren van tests, maar om het beheren van een complex proces met veel verantwoordelijkheden. Testmanagers hebben heel wat taken en uitdagingen. Ze moeten niet alleen zorgen dat alles soepel verloopt tijdens het testen, maar ook flexibel omgaan met veranderingen en goed communiceren met hun team en andere betrokkenen. Het is een veelzijdige rol die veel vraagt van zowel technische kennis als organisatorische vaardigheden.

 

Veelgestelde vragen

Wat zijn de belangrijkste verantwoordelijkheden van een testmanager?

Een testmanager zorgt voor het waarborgen van softwarekwaliteit door het opstellen van teststrategieën, het coördineren van testteams en het beheren van het gehele testproces. Ook zorgt de testmanager ervoor dat testcases correct zijn ontworpen en testomgevingen juist zijn ingericht.

Welke uitdagingen ondervinden moderne testmanagers het meest?

De grootste uitdagingen zijn de toenemende complexiteit van softwareprojecten, veranderende eisen tijdens het proces, integratie van testautomatisering, data-analyse en rapportage, en het balanceren van snelheid met grondige kwaliteitskeuringen.

Hoe gaat een testmanager om met veranderende projecteisen?

Een testmanager moet flexibel en snel kunnen reageren op aanpassingen in eisen en specificaties. Dit betekent dat veranderingen moeten worden doorgevoerd zonder kwaliteitsverlies of vertragingen in het testproces.

Wat is functioneel testen en waarom is het belangrijk?

Functioneel testen is het controleren of software doet wat het moet doen. Dit is belangrijk omdat het potentiële problemen vroegtijdig opspoor, voordat de software door gebruikers wordt ingezet, wat kostbare issues voorkomt.

Welke vaardigheden moet een testmanager hebben?

Een testmanager heeft zowel technische kennis als sterke organisatorische vaardigheden nodig. Daarnaast zijn communicatievaardigheden essentieel voor samenwerking met het team en andere betrokkenen in het project.

Tags:

Gerelateerde berichten die u niet mag missen

Cloud werkplek als digitale bibliotheek waar teamleden en collega's toegang tot dezelfde werkplek hebben
Internet

Eenvoudig werken met een cloud werkplek

De cloud werkplek levert alle betrokken teamleden en aangesloten collega’s van uw bedrijf toegang tot eenzelfde werkplek: een soort digitale bibliotheek, database en vergaderplek ineen.

Zelfgemaakte picolini pizza's met verschillende beleg opties klaar voor de oven
Internet

Betekenis van bloggen

Iedereen vraagt zich vast wel eens af “waarom wordt er zoveel geblogd?”. Tegenwoordig zie je over al op internet blogs met uiteenlopende onderwerpen. Het kan

Zelfgemaakte picolini pizza's met verschillende beleg opties klaar voor de oven
Internet

TMap training op maat volgen?

Heeft u weleens gehoord van Tmap testen? Tmap staat voor Test Management Approach en is een testmethode voor verschillende soorten software. Als we het hebben